Mark T. Culley
Cheektowaga/Hornell
Mark T. Culley, 42, of Autumn Wood Dr., passed away after a battle with illness, Wednesday (December 9, 2015) in Hornell.
Born in Niagara Falls, June 15, 1973, the son of Paul and Cynthia Haskin Culley, he had resided in Cheektowaga, for many years. Mark was a graduate of the Alfred-Almond Central School Class of 1991 as well as St. Bonaventure University and University of Phoenix. He earned his Master's Degree in History and was employed at Falk School in Buffalo. Mark was an avid Athlete having played Baseball at both Alfred-Almond Central School as well as at St. Bonaventure.
Mark was predeceased by his mother, Cynthia Culley in 2000 and his sister, Stephanie Kulyeshie in 2011.
He is survived by his father, Paul Culley of Alfred, one daughter Mya Culley and mother Tanya Croce Culley of Cheektowaga, one brother, Matthew Culley of Albany, two sisters, Patricia (Jeff) Rausch of GA and Maria (Andy) Smith of Hornell, several nieces and nephews.
